Job Summary
Under direction of the Educational Programs Administrator, manages all aspects of grants and contracts awarded to Educational Programs Division in support the mission of the organization.  Reviews grants, grant applications, and ensures compliance with funding and reporting. Additionally, coordinates billing and collection of funds from grants and contracts for YWCA Educational Programs and new initiatives related to expenditure activity, to ensure conformity to federal, state, local, or private rules, regulations, or contract commitments.

Key Responsibilities
Is committed to working as a member of the Educational Programs Leadership Team to assist the Programs Administrator in accomplishing goals and results.  Manages staff hired to meet contracts and grant scope of work and requirements.  Designs and implements systems for the purposes of grant eligibility in accordance with grants and contracts requirements and scope of work.    Develops program specific review/assessment protocols in collaboration with the program director/administrator, manages and updates of contract/grants forms, and related policies and procedures.  Assisting with the execution of development department’s strategy.  Prepares and monitors budgets, financial statements, and operating data. Prepares and reviews billings and expenditures; and reviews, interprets, and reports on actual performance compared to budget monthly, recommending corrective action to alleviate variance.   Ensures proper and accurate recognition of revenue for advanced grants and restricted donations and reconciliation of all deferred revenue accounts and restricted revenues.  Maintains and reconciles all aged accounts receivable listings and directs collection efforts.  Stays current on any new contracts and grants and internal and external monitoring reports that impact the grants financially.  Trains staff members on divisions’ grants and other contract requirements, and related YWCA policies and procedures impacting the management of grants and contracts. Oversees purchasing and resource management for Educational Programs Grants and Contracts. Facilitates sharing of resources throughout the Division.  Reviews and approves payroll records for assigned grants staff departments. Performs other and accounting related tasks as assigned.

Education
Bachelor’s degree in education, early childhood education, child development, or related field required. College credits in business management, accounting or finance required.  A combination of comparable experience, skills, training and accomplishments may be substituted.

Experience
Two (2) years grant management experience, or any equivalent combination of experience and training that provides the required knowledge, skills, and abilities.  Must have working knowledge of government contracts, grants, and grant management systems including but not limited to Raiser’s Edge, non-profit state and federal tax legislation, and regulations affecting the YWCA.

Other Requirements
Must have access to vehicle and possess valid driver’s license and sufficient liability insurance.  Must acquire CPR, First Aid/SIDS, and food management certification within the first 30 days of hire.  DFPS background check and FBI fingerprint prior to start of employment.  Must maintain these certifications throughout employment.
